On Sept. 13th, the Greenville Camellia Society (GCS) had its first meeting for the 2023-2024 year. The meeting was revved up with a surprise visit from Mayor Dexter McLendon. And what wonderful news he had for GCS!  

Email newsletter signup

Mayor McLendon said the City has contracted with Bobby Green of Fairhope to design the Beeland Park Gardens and other potential gardens in and around the city. Green, a renowned camellia garden designer, will be overseeing our beautification projects as the GCS prepares for the Camellia Show on January 27, 2024.  

Green, a camellia lover, sees the value of marketing our city as The Camellia City. He plans to keep our branding by planting camellias in Greenville. The GCS and the city will work together to achieve our goal of shining our brightest light on Greenville for all the guests coming to visit our wonderful city and its citizens. 

Another exciting presentation was by member TK Pouncy, our talented “Artist in Residence”.  She unveiled her design for our GCS logo and the club was thrilled with her work. GCS now has a branding that will be recognized everywhere as we continue our mission of beautifying Greenville, restoring the Beeland Park Gardens, and promoting our beautiful camellias in The Camellia City. 

Pouncey presented the logo with a 40” x 52” painting of a camellia that will be offered as a prize during a silent auction the weekend of the show.

Holiday wreath sales have begun! Every year, the garden club has sold holiday wreaths for the beautification projects around town. The GCS, now a nonprofit organization, has adopted the wreath sale project and all the money raised will go to funding the camellia show in January.  The prices are: 

  • 28” Wreath = $40      
  • 22” Wreath = $35   
  • Door Swag (approx. 30” x 19”) = $35.    
  • 10’ Garland = $25

The wreaths are made of Noble Fir and are one-sided. The Garland is made of Western Cedar.  Persons interested, can contact a society member or call (334) 437-2509 to place an order. Payment is made at the time the order is placed. Buyers will be notified to pick up their order at Beeland Park upon delivery, sometime during the first week of December.
